Next, we need a way to randomly sort the list. We can use the RAND() function in Excel to help us with that. The RAND() function will return a number at random between 0 and 1.After we add the formula, we can sort by that column. This will randomize the list for us....
If you want to use the random number generator in Excel to randomly sample a set of rows, add a column at the end of the spreadsheet. Then, in the top cell of that column below any spreadsheet header rows, type =RAND() to generate a random number. Drag or copy the formula into the...
